AI-Driven Personalization: Integrating Google’s New Features
Explore Google's AI Mode and how developers can integrate its advanced personalization features to create adaptive, user-centric experiences.
AI-Driven Personalization: Integrating Google's New Features
In the rapidly evolving landscape of AI personalization, Google's latest innovations are setting a new standard for developers aiming to craft adaptive, user-centric applications. At the forefront is Google's newly introduced AI Mode, a powerful tool designed to revolutionize how apps and services tailor experiences using advanced machine learning and data integration techniques. In this definitive guide, we'll explore how technology professionals can integrate Google's AI Mode to enhance user experience, build smarter recommendation systems, and develop adaptive interfaces that dynamically respond to user behavior.
Understanding Google's AI Mode: A New Paradigm in AI Personalization
What is Google’s AI Mode?
Google’s AI Mode is an extension of its AI service suite, offering an intelligent layer that processes rich user data to deliver real-time personalized experiences. Unlike traditional static personalization approaches, AI Mode leverages contextual signals and continuous feedback loops to adapt interfaces and interactions dynamically.
The platform employs deep learning models built on Google's scalable infrastructure, enabling developers to embed complex machine learning algorithms without the overhead of managing model training and deployment. Its seamless integration with Google's ecosystem—including Cloud AI APIs and data analytics tools—allows an end-to-end AI-driven personalization pipeline.
Core Features Relevant to Developers
Key features of AI Mode include:
- Adaptive Interface Components: UI elements that automatically adjust based on user preferences and interactions.
- Advanced Recommendation Engines: Real-time content or product recommendations powered by collaborative filtering and content-based algorithms.
- Contextual Data Integration: Incorporates multi-source data such as location, device, behavioral patterns, and time-sensitive events.
Benefits of Leveraging Google’s AI Mode
By integrating Google’s AI Mode, developers can:
- Enhance retention by delivering tailored experiences that resonate with individual users.
- Increase engagement through dynamic content that evolves in real time.
- Reduce development time by utilizing Google’s pretrained models and APIs.
- Ensure scalable and secure AI-powered personalization optimized on Google Cloud infrastructure.
This approach aligns well with best practices outlined in our guide on scalable AI-driven app development.
Integrating AI Mode with Data - Building Blocks for Personalization
Data Sources and Their Role in Personalization
Successful AI-driven personalization starts with integrating high-quality, diverse data. Google’s AI Mode supports extensive data ingestion options including user behavioral logs, CRM databases, IoT device feeds, and third-party analytics. Considering GDPR and privacy best practices, developers should implement consent management and anonymization methods as emphasized in our Protect Your Data in Capital Cities guide.
For example, e-commerce apps can import purchase history and real-time click-stream data to train models that recommend personalized offers.
Using Google Cloud Data Tools for Integration
Google provides tools such as BigQuery for large-scale data warehousing, Dataflow for real-time streaming ingestion, and Cloud Storage as reliable data lakes. Combining these with AI Mode creates synchronized, up-to-date data pipelines that fuel personalization engines.
Developers can leverage From ClickHouse to Safe Havens: Why Massive Tech Funding Rounds Can Foreshadow Gold Flows for insights on managing large datasets efficiently.
Practical Tips for Seamless Data Integration
Pro Tip: Use events-based data streaming with Apache Kafka or Google Pub/Sub to minimize latency between data generation and personalization response.
Maintain strict data validation and leverage schema registries to prevent inconsistencies. Automate data transformation pipelines and monitor data quality using Google’s AI Platform Pipelines.
Developing Adaptive Interfaces with AI Mode
Principles of Adaptive Interfaces
Adaptive interfaces modify their presentation and functionality based on contextual user data to deliver a superior UX. AI Mode supports dynamic UI frameworks that adjust content layout, theme, and interaction patterns through machine learning inference.
Adaptive design is crucial for accessibility, personal preferences, and device types.
Implementing Adaptive UI Components Using AI Mode
Developers start by defining key user segments and behavioral triggers. AI Mode then powers component visibility, content prioritization, and navigation flow tailored to individual users. Using Google’s TensorFlow Lite and Flutter frameworks can accelerate this process for mobile apps.
Check out our From Page to Play: How Transmedia IP Like ‘Traveling to Mars’ Becomes a Browser Game Hit article for examples of dynamic interface changes enhancing gameplay experiences.
Device and Platform Considerations
AI personalization must account for platform-specific constraints. Google AI Mode's integration with Android Jetpack Compose and Web Components ensures responsiveness and seamless adaptation across devices, improving performance and user satisfaction.
Building Effective Recommendation Systems
Recommendation Algorithms Behind AI Mode
Google’s AI Mode combines collaborative filtering, content-based filtering, and hybrid recommendation models coupled with reinforcement learning to generate highly relevant suggestions. These models continuously learn and adapt from user feedback and trends.
Developing Custom Recommendation Pipelines
Developers can start by constructing candidate generation, ranking, and filtering stages in recommendation flow. AI Mode simplifies this by providing built-in transformers and ranking APIs, which developers can fine-tune with proprietary data sets.
The Create a Calm Nursery with Tech guide demonstrates recommendation logic applied to contextual product suggesting, useful as a conceptual model.
Evaluation Metrics and Optimization
Key evaluation metrics include precision, recall, MAP (Mean Average Precision), and NDCG (Normalized Discounted Cumulative Gain). Google’s AI Platform offers diagnostic tools to monitor model performance and bias, enabling developers to refine recommendation quality continually.
Machine Learning and Model Training with Google AI Mode
Custom Model Training vs Pretrained Models
AI Mode supports use of Google’s pretrained models or custom training using AutoML and TensorFlow. Developers should evaluate trade-offs between performance, training cost, and time-to-production when selecting approaches.
Our detailed Quantum Onboarding 101 article provides context on balancing compute resource constraints, applicable here.
Continuous Learning and A/B Testing
Implement continuous learning pipelines to adapt to evolving user preferences. Integrate A/B testing frameworks to measure impact of different personalization strategies, and iterate accordingly.
Debugging and Monitoring AI-Enabled Features
Use Google Cloud Debugger and AI Platform’s monitoring tools for real-time model health insights, anomaly detection, and latency tracking to ensure optimal user experience.
Privacy, Security and Ethical Considerations
Privacy-Preserving Personalization Techniques
Google AI Mode supports differential privacy and federated learning to safeguard user data during personalization. Developers must implement clear consent flows and anonymization practices.
See Protect Your Data in Capital Cities for comprehensive strategies on regulatory compliance.
Mitigating Ethical Risks
Avoid biases in personalization models by curating diverse training datasets and regularly auditing model output for fairness and inclusivity.
Security Best Practices
Secure API keys and tokens, employ role-based access controls, and encrypt sensitive data both in transit and at rest using Google Cloud KMS services.
Case Studies and Real-World Examples
Google AI Mode in E-Commerce Personalization
Leading retailers have integrated AI Mode to create hyper-personalized shopping experiences. Dynamic product carousels adapt to browsing history, location, and seasonality, resulting in significant uplift in conversion rates. For a related deep dive, visit Local Store Secrets: How Retail Chains Offer Exclusive In‑Store Promo Codes and Why You Should Care.
Streamlining Mobile Apps with Google AI
Apps leveraging AI Mode demonstrate improved user engagement through personalized content feeds and push notifications. The design of adaptive components draws insight from our practical guide on building scalable AI-driven apps.
Recommendation Systems in Media and Entertainment
Media platforms use Google's AI Mode to tailor video and music recommendations, driving longer watch time and user loyalty. Our case study on Predicting Revenue Upside After YouTube’s Sensitive Content Policy Shift provides further context on content personalization impact.
Comparison of Google AI Mode with Other AI Personalization Platforms
| Feature | Google AI Mode | Amazon Personalize | Microsoft Azure Personalizer | Open-Source TensorFlow | Custom ML Pipelines |
|---|---|---|---|---|---|
| Deployment Ease | Managed, low-code integration | Managed service, specific to AWS | Managed, Azure ecosystem | Open-source, high development effort | Highly customizable, high maintenance |
| Scalability | Highly scalable on Google Cloud | Scalable on AWS infra | Cloud scalable on Azure | Depends on infrastructure | Depends on implementation |
| Customization | Supports custom models and pretrained | Supports customization but limited | Supports reinforcement learning | Fully customizable | Fully customizable |
| Data Integration | Native support for BigQuery etc. | S3 and AWS tools integration | Azure Data sources support | Open to all data sources | Requires custom pipelines |
| Pricing Model | Pay-per-use, competitive | Pay-as-you-go | Consumption-based | Free but underlying infra costs | Variable, high upfront |
Getting Started: Step-by-Step Guide to Integrate Google AI Mode
Step 1: Setup Google Cloud Project and Enable AI APIs
Create a project in Google Cloud Console, enable AI-related APIs including AI Platform, BigQuery, and Pub/Sub.
Step 2: Prepare and Ingest Data
Clean, transform, and upload your data to BigQuery or Cloud Storage. Set up continuous ingestion pipelines with Dataflow or Pub/Sub to feed live data for real-time personalization.
Step 3: Configure AI Mode Components
Use Google Cloud Console or APIs to configure AI Mode features like adaptive UI directives, recommendation engine settings, and model parameters.
Step 4: Integrate AI Mode with Your App
Utilize Google’s client libraries or SDKs to embed AI Mode features directly within your application frontend and backend code, using event-driven triggers and machine learning inference calls.
Step 5: Monitor, Test and Optimize
Leverage AI Platform monitoring tools and AI Mode dashboards to analyze model performance and user engagement metrics. Conduct iterative A/B testing to refine personalization strategies.
Future Trends in AI Personalization and Google’s Roadmap
Advances in Multimodal AI Personalization
Google is pioneering AI models that combine text, voice, image, and behavior signals for richer personalization, enabling truly immersive user experiences.
Integration with Augmented and Virtual Reality
AI Mode's next iterations will enhance AR/VR interfaces with context-aware personalization, as explained in our exploration of VR impact on tech development.
Ethical AI and Transparent Models
Google is increasingly focused on bias mitigation, transparency, and user control in personalization, facilitating trust and inclusivity in AI systems.
FAQ: Common Questions about Google AI Mode and Personalization
- What programming languages support Google AI Mode integration? Google AI Mode provides SDKs and APIs compatible primarily with Python, JavaScript, and Java for backend and frontend integrations.
- How does Google AI Mode handle user privacy? It supports privacy-preserving techniques such as federated learning and differential privacy, compliant with GDPR and other regulations.
- Can AI Mode work with legacy data systems? Yes, AI Mode can ingest data from various sources via connectors and ETL pipelines, allowing integration with existing databases.
- What skills should developers have to implement AI Mode? Familiarity with cloud platforms, data pipelines, REST APIs, and basic machine learning concepts is recommended.
- Is AI Mode suitable for small-scale apps? Yes, Google’s pay-per-use pricing and scalable infrastructure make it accessible for apps of varying sizes.
Related Reading
- Building Scalable AI-Driven Apps – Strategies to create robust applications powered by AI.
- Protect Your Data in Capital Cities: Travel Rules from the Musk v. OpenAI Documents – Comprehensive guide on data privacy.
- From Page to Play: How Transmedia IP Like ‘Traveling to Mars’ Becomes a Browser Game Hit – Adaptive UI examples in digital media.
- Case Study: Predicting Revenue Upside After YouTube’s Sensitive Content Policy Shift – Impact of personalization on content platforms.
- Quantum Onboarding 101: From Cloud GPU Shortages to Running Your First QPU Job – Understanding compute constraints in AI workloads.
Related Topics
Unknown
Contributor
Senior editor and content strategist. Writing about technology, design, and the future of digital media. Follow along for deep dives into the industry's moving parts.
Up Next
More stories handpicked for you
Behind the Buzz: My Journey as an AI Hardware Skeptic
The Ethical Implications of AI in Creative Industries
Collaborative Developer Gatherings: Lessons from Community-Led Events
ClickHouse Crash Course: OLAP Concepts and When to Choose ClickHouse Over Snowflake
How AI Visibility is Redefining Customer Engagement for Developers
From Our Network
Trending stories across our publication group